While it's probably still best known for its iconic condensed soup, Campbell Soup has been quietly re-engineering its portfolio in recent years via a series of strategic acquisitions and investments spanning everything from hummus and dips to organic bone broth and personalized nutrition. But how easy is it to turn around an ocean liner, and when is it best to innovate in-house, and when best to buy in innovation?

Find out at FOOD VISION USA​ in Chicago this November, where the firm's VP, R&D, Americas, Jeff George,​ ​will explain how Campbell Soup is utilising strategic insights to inform its innovation strategy over the long-term.

In his presentation, George, whose resume includes stints at Hillshire Brands, PepsiCo's Global Beverage division, Quaker Foods, Tropicana and Frito-Lay, will cover:

• Seismic changes in consumer tastes and consumption patterns that have reshaped the way food innovators grow, make, market, and sell food
• How ‘real food that matters for life’s moments’ has driven culture change at Campbell, guiding innovation and decision-making
• How Campbell’s is living up to its promise to use fewer ingredients that people don’t want
• How big companies can sustain innovation by being restless, future focused and consumer centric
